Analysis
Mauritania recorded 9.24 million for dollar value of all resources made available to strengthen in 2023. That is the highest value across all 14 years on record.
That represents a change of up 1,721.7% on the previous year and up 554.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, dollar value of all resources made available to strengthen in Mauritania peaked at 9.24 million in 2023 and was at its lowest, 121,412, in 2017.
Mauritania ranks 21st of 126 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Dollar value of all resources made available to strengthen in Mauritania,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2010 | 153,654 | — |
| 2011 | 1.00 million | +553.8% |
| 2012 | 2.33 million | +131.9% |
| 2013 | 1.41 million | -39.4% |
| 2014 | 588,442 | -58.3% |
| 2015 | 1.45 million | +146.2% |
| 2016 | 476,374 | -67.1% |
| 2017 | 121,412 | -74.5% |
| 2018 | 673,902 | +455.1% |
| 2019 | 543,182 | -19.4% |
| 2020 | 400,747 | -26.2% |
| 2021 | 474,091 | +18.3% |
| 2022 | 507,334 | +7.0% |
| 2023 | 9.24 million | +1721.7% |
